IIT Madras chip startup Discovered Materials gets $9 million in seed funding

Advait Sridhar and Akash Ramdas, both alumni of IIT Madras, have founded Discovered Materials, a startup that recently secured $9 million (Rs 85 crore) in seed funding led by Lightspeed India Partners. The company is targeting a critical challenge in artificial intelligence development: AI chips generate heat exceeding 140 watts per square centimetre. Discovered Materials will use AI agents to discover new materials for semiconductor chips, initially focusing on thermal management solutions across the entire semiconductor stack.

Discovered Materials Secures $9 Million Seed Funding Led by Lightspeed

AI chip thermal challenges are driving demand for novel materials, as evidenced by a recent $9 million seed funding round secured by Discovered Materials. The seed funding round was led by Lightspeed India Partners, with substantial participation from Y Combinator, Peak XV Partners, and several prominent angel investors including Paul Graham, Gokul Rajaram, and Thariq Shihipar.

This investor base signals strong early confidence in the company’s approach to materials discovery. Discovered Materials is developing AI agents designed to accelerate the identification of materials with optimal properties for semiconductor applications, initially concentrating on those that improve heat dissipation.

The company’s technology extends beyond thermal management, with ambitions to discover materials across the entire semiconductor stack. The founders’ connection to IIT Madras appears to be a key element of the company’s origins and early success; both Sridhar and Ramdas are alumni of the institution, suggesting a strong foundation in engineering and technology.

The company believes that a proactive approach to materials science is essential for continued progress in artificial intelligence, and the team aims to fundamentally alter the materials discovery process. Traditional materials discovery is slow, expensive, and often relies on chance; by employing AI agents, the company hopes to significantly reduce both the time and cost associated with identifying and validating new materials.

The initial focus on thermal management reflects the immediate and pressing needs of the AI industry, but the long-term vision encompasses a broader range of semiconductor materials. The company plans to expand its AI-driven platform to address challenges in areas such as power efficiency, signal processing, and device miniaturization.

The $9 million in funding will be used to expand the company’s research and development efforts, scale its AI platform, and build a team of materials scientists and engineers. Discovered Materials intends to establish partnerships with leading semiconductor manufacturers to accelerate the adoption of its new materials, ultimately aiming to become a leading provider of innovative materials solutions for the semiconductor industry and enable the development of more powerful, efficient, and sustainable AI technologies.
